| Extent of listing |
External form, original materials and architectural detail of 1918 Railway Station building including metal framed canopies (but not roof cladding), dressed and face limestone, louvred gables, stone chimney and projecting roof and verandah rafters. Also included in the listing is the three level square stone signal box (originally coursed and black lined, but now painted) including stone walls, timber staircase and corrugated iron roof with wide eaves and timber framed upper glazed areas. |
